Job Description - Operations Supervisor | Full-Time | Acrisure Arena






Oak View Group






Oak View Group (OVG) is the global leader in premium live entertainment infrastructure and services, with a platform spanning venue development and end-to-end capabilities across venue management, hospitality, and sponsorship sales. Founded in 2015, the company serves a collection of seven world-class owned venues and a client roster of the most iconic arenas, stadiums, convention centers, music festivals, performing arts centers, and cultural institutions, spanning four continents. 









Overview






The Operations Supervisor directs, manages, supervises, and coordinates event setup activities and operations/changeover crew for the facility and provides responsible staff assistance to the Operations Manager or Director of Event Operations.

 

This role will pay an hourly wage of $24.00 - $25.00


Benefits for Full-Time roles: Health, Dental and Vision Insurance, 401(k) Savings Plan, 401(k) matching, and PaidTime Off (vacation days, sick days, and 11 holidays)

Responsibilities






  • Assume management responsibility for all services and activities involved in the operations of all venues and exhibition & convention spaces.
  • Interview, select, train, coach, evaluate, and discipline full- and part-time staff. The position will deliver a termination with approval.
  • Deliver and follow up on Performance Improvement procedures on a timely basis.
  • Ensure staff are working safely and are aware of proper safety guidelines.
  • Responsible for understanding, complying with, and executing parameters of operations set up for events/staging.
  • Lead / coordinate staff training and safety programs.
  • Mentor/coach employees to correct deficiencies; present/discuss discipline and termination procedures in a timely fashion; and work with Human Resources as required.
  • Assist or lead planning, directing, coordinating, and reviewing work plans for facility operations.
  • Review and understand event documents to forecast staffing and equipment needs for all arena & convention events.
  • Participate in the development and administration of the operations budget and forecast of additional funds needed for staffing, equipment, materials, and supplies; monitor and approve expenditures; and implement adjustments as necessary within assigned responsibilities. Provide recommendations/improvements.
  • Coordinate facility arrangements with concessionaires and AV.
  • Oversee changeover and housekeeping crews and provide team support as required.
  • Schedule appropriate changeover and housekeeping crews for a large group of employees accurately and efficiently and adjust/notify employees of updates as necessary.
  • Maintains departmental equipment; notifies the Operations Manager when repairs are needed.
  • Provide excellent customer service to internal and external clients to provide a positive employee climate.
  • Other duties as assigned.








Qualifications






  • High school diploma or equivalent.
  • 2-3+ years’ experience in an operations position in an arena, convention center, public assembly facility, or similar location, with knowledge of set up/housekeeping and event coordination.
  • An advanced degree in Facility Management or a related field may be substituted for years of experience.
  • Advanced computer skills and experience with MS Word, Outlook, and Excel preferred.
  • Ability to effectively lead a team and manage in a fast paced, high pressure environment.
  • Knowledge of OSHA standards / requirements.
  • Forklift certification or ability to acquire within 90 days of employment.
  • Possess superior interpersonal, communication, and leadership skills.
  • Ability to communicate clearly and concisely.
  • Self-motivated and excellent organizational sk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
  • Ability to work long hours, including a varied schedule of days, nights, weekends, and holidays.
